Job Description

Overview
The Ophthalmologist Consultant Phaco Surgeon at Idrishti Hospital is a highly specialized role that focuses on diagnosing treating and managing a wide range of eye conditions particularly those that require phacoemulsification surgery. This position is integral to the hospitals commitment to providing exceptional eye care services. The consultant will play a key role in enhancing patient outcomes through advanced surgical techniques and technologies while ensuring a compassionate approach to patient care. Collaborating with a multidisciplinary team the Ophthalmologist Consultant will contribute to a culture of continuous improvement education and patient safety. As part of a leading healthcare institution the consultant will be responsible for implementing evidencebased practices mentoring junior staff and advancing the hospitals reputation as a center of excellence in ophthalmology.
Key Responsibilities
  • Conduct comprehensive eye examinations to assess the vision and eye health of patients.
  • Diagnose eye diseases and conditions using advanced diagnostic tools.
  • Perform phacoemulsification surgeries and other ocular surgical procedures.
  • Develop individualized treatment plans for patients based on their specific needs.
  • Monitor patients progress and adjust treatments as necessary.
  • Provide preoperative and postoperative care to ensure optimal recovery.
  • Educate patients about their eye health and treatment options.
  • Collaborate with optometrists and other healthcare professionals to provide comprehensive care.
  • Stay current with advancements in ophthalmology and surgical techniques.
  • Conduct research and participate in clinical trials as needed.
  • Participate in departmental meetings and contribute to quality improvement initiatives.
  • Manage patient records and documentation in accordance with hospital policies.
  • Engage in continuous professional development through training and education.
  • Attend relevant conferences and workshops to enhance clinical skills.
  • Manage complications arising from surgeries and provide appropriate interventions.
Required Qualifications
  • Medical degree (MBBS or equivalent) from an accredited institution.
  • Postgraduate qualification in Ophthalmology (MD or equivalent).
  • Fellowship in Cataract and Refractive Surgery preferred.
  • Minimum of 5 years of experience in a clinical setting as an Ophthalmologist.
  • Proven experience in performing phacoemulsification surgeries.
  • Valid medical license to practice in the relevant jurisdiction.
  • Strong knowledge of ocular pharmacology surgery and disease management.
  • Demonstrated ability to handle complex ophthalmic cases.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to work effectively within a team and independently.
  • Strong problemsolving and decisionmaking abilities.
  • Proficient in electronic medical records systems.
  • A commitment to patient care and ethical medical practices.
  • Willingness to engage in community outreach and patient education.
  • Current certification in Basic Life Support (BLS) and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S).
  • Fluent in local languages and English for effective communication.
